Limits

Limits in poker are a very important part of the game. They determine how much a player can bet per hand and round. There are several different types of limits. Some games have fixed betting limits, while others are no-limit. Fixed-limit games will have a specific amount a player can bet at the start of the game. In these cases, players aren’t allowed to raise beyond a set amount. No-limit games, on the other hand, allow players to raise up to an amount they choose.

Kicker

The Kicker is an important card in poker, as it can make or break the hand. It is used to determine who holds a better hand when two players have the same top pair. The player who has a higher kicker is the winner of the pot.
